Responsibilities Overseeing Piping Installation: The supervisor ensures that all mechanical and piping systems (e.g., HVAC, plumbing, and fire suppression) are installed according to project specifications, industry codes, and standards. This includes coordinating the work of piping crews and contractors to ensure schedules are met. Quality Control and Inspection: They conduct regular inspections to ensure that piping installations meet quality standards. This includes checking for leaks, ensuring proper alignment, and verifying that materials used are of the required standard. Safety Compliance: The supervisor ensures that all work is performed in adherence to safety regulations and guidelines. They are responsible for conducting safety briefings, ensuring personal protective equipment (PPE) is worn, and addressing any potential hazards in the work environment. Coordination with Other Trades: In a data centre construction project, multiple trades (electrical, structural, etc.) often need to work in parallel. The supervisor coordinates with these teams to prevent scheduling conflicts, ensure proper space for pipes and ducts, and resolve any potential conflicts between different systems. Project Progress Monitoring and Reporting: They track the progress of mechanical piping installations, provide updates to the project manager, and ensure the work stays on schedule. They may also be involved in managing resources, labor, and material procurement to avoid delays.
